What Pacific Northwest Storms Do to a Whatcom-Area Roof
Sudden Valley and the surrounding Alger area sit close enough to the water and the foothills that roofs see a specific combination of stresses most inland homes don't deal with:
- Wind-driven rain: Storms here rarely come straight down. Sideways rain gets pushed up under shingle tabs, around flashing, and into any gap that a calm-weather roof would never notice.
- Salt air: Proximity to Puget Sound and Bellingham Bay means metal flashing, fasteners, and gutter systems corrode faster than the manufacturer's spec sheet assumes. Corrosion at a nail head or flashing seam is how small leaks start.
- Long moss season: Shade, moisture, and mild temperatures give moss and algae most of the year to establish. Moss doesn't just look bad — it lifts shingle edges, holds water against the roof deck, and breaks down the granule surface that protects asphalt shingles from UV and weather.
- Wind gusts and falling limbs: Mature conifers are everywhere in this part of Whatcom County. A gust doesn't need to be a named storm to snap a limb onto a roof plane or tear a section of ridge cap loose.
- Freeze-thaw cycling: It doesn't happen every winter, but when a cold snap follows a soaking wet stretch, any water already trapped under moss or behind failed flashing can freeze, expand, and widen the damage.
None of this is unusual for the region — it's just what a roof in this climate has to withstand every year, storm or no storm. The difference between a roof that handles it and one that doesn't usually comes down to whether the flashing, underlayment, and ventilation were done right the first time.
Signs Your Alger Roof May Have Storm Damage
Storm damage isn't always obvious. Some of it announces itself with a leak in the ceiling; a lot of it doesn't show up indoors until the damage has been developing for months. Here's what we tell homeowners to watch for after any significant wind or rain event:
- Shingles that look cupped, curled, or creased, especially on the roof plane that faces the prevailing wind
- Granules collecting in gutters or at the base of downspouts after a storm
- Bent, lifted, or missing flashing around chimneys, skylights, and roof-to-wall transitions
- Soft or spongy spots when the roof deck is walked, which usually means water has already reached the sheathing
- Visible daylight through the attic at roof penetrations or the ridge
- New or spreading moss growth in a spot that used to be clean, which often means a shingle edge has lifted enough to trap moisture
- Water stains on interior ceilings or in the attic, even faint ones that dry between storms
- Dented or displaced ridge cap and hip cap shingles after high wind
- Gutters pulled away from the fascia or sagging under debris and standing water
If you notice more than one or two of these, it's worth having someone look before the next storm, not after.
What a Correct Storm Damage Repair Actually Involves
A lot of "storm repairs" in this region amount to a quick patch — a bead of sealant over a lifted shingle, a new piece of flashing tacked over the old one. That kind of fix can hold for a season, but it doesn't address why the damage happened, and in a climate this wet, an incomplete repair tends to resurface as a leak somewhere else within a year or two.
Diagnosis Before Repair
Every storm repair starts with figuring out what actually failed, not just where the water showed up inside the house. Water travels along rafters and sheathing before it drips through a ceiling, so the visible stain and the actual entry point are often several feet apart. We trace it back to the source before doing any work.
Matching the Fix to the Damage
Depending on what we find, a proper repair can include:
- Replacing damaged or missing shingles with matching material, not a mismatched patch
- Re-securing or replacing corroded flashing at chimneys, valleys, skylights, and sidewalls
- Repairing or replacing sections of underlayment where wind-driven rain got underneath the shingle field
- Sistering or replacing damaged roof decking where moisture has caused rot or delamination
- Resetting or replacing gutters and downspouts damaged by wind or debris
- Clearing moss and treating the roof surface where growth has compromised shingle performance
The goal is to fix the actual failure point with materials that match the existing roof system, so the repair blends in and performs as well as the roof around it — not a visible patch that becomes the next weak spot.

Repair vs. Replacement: How We Help You Decide
Not every storm-damaged roof needs to come off. But sometimes a repair is a short-term fix on a roof that's already near the end of its service life, and that's worth knowing before you spend money on it. Here's how we generally think through it:
| Factor | Favors Repair | Favors Replacement |
|---|---|---|
| Roof age | Under 12-15 years, asphalt shingle | Approaching or past manufacturer service life |
| Extent of damage | Localized to one section or plane | Spread across multiple planes or the whole roof |
| Decking condition | Solid, no rot found | Soft spots or rot found in more than one area |
| Moss history | Minor, recent, hasn't compromised shingles broadly | Long-term moss damage affecting granule loss across the roof |
| Shingle match availability | Matching shingle still available | Discontinued product, visible mismatch unavoidable |
We'll tell you honestly which side of that line your roof falls on. If a repair is the right call, that's what we'll recommend — a roof doesn't need to be replaced just because it was damaged in a storm.
Materials and Methods Suited to This Climate
Because salt air and moisture are constants here, not occasional stressors, the materials and details used in a repair matter more in Alger than they would in a drier part of the state.
Flashing and Fasteners
We use corrosion-resistant flashing and fasteners rather than the cheapest available option, because standard galvanized material can start showing rust streaks and pinhole corrosion faster this close to salt water. It costs a little more up front and holds up considerably longer, which matters on a repair you don't want to redo in three years.
Underlayment
In wind-driven rain, the underlayment is doing more of the actual waterproofing than people realize — the shingles shed most of the water, but underlayment is the backup layer when wind pushes rain sideways or under a tab. On any repair where we open up the roof, we use underlayment rated for the exposure, not just whatever matches the existing roof if the existing product wasn't well suited to the conditions.
Moss Management
Where moss has contributed to the damage, we don't just scrape it and move on. Moss removed the wrong way can tear granules off the shingle surface and shorten its life further. We treat the surface appropriately for the material and, where it makes sense, talk through longer-term moss prevention — because in this climate, moss isn't a one-time problem, it's an ongoing maintenance item.
Storm Damage Repair Cost Factors
Every roof and every storm is different, so we don't quote a number sight unseen — but the cost of a storm damage repair in this area is generally driven by a handful of factors:
| Factor | Why It Matters |
|---|---|
| Size of the damaged area | A single lifted section costs far less than damage spread across a whole roof plane |
| Decking condition | Rotted sheathing requiring replacement adds material and labor beyond the surface repair |
| Roof pitch and access | Steeper roofs and difficult access take more time and safety setup |
| Material match | Older or discontinued shingle products can be harder and pricier to source a match for |
| Flashing complexity | Chimneys, skylights, and multiple valleys involve more detail work than a simple field repair |
Most straightforward storm repairs are a modest, bounded cost; jobs that uncover deck rot or widespread moss damage run higher because they involve more than the visible symptom. We'll always walk you through the "why" behind a quote before you approve it.
